Located on 石經山 Shijingshan, 75km sw of Beijing City. This temple is famous of the 14,278 stone slabs carved with the almost complete Buddhist Tripitaka scriptures. These carvings were done over a period of 1,000 years. They are stored under the pagoda and in caves on Shijingshan.
